1. Do I need an international driving licence?
Loyal Car Rental suggests that you supplement your valid driving licence from any foreign country with the supplementary/supplementary International Drivers Permit (IDP) document.
The International Drivers Permit serves as an officially recognized translation of your local license in more than 150 members of the United Nations, however it must always be accompanied by your valid local license. A passport-type booklet is issued to certify that the driver holds a valid driver’s license from their place of permanent residence.
For travellers coming from the USA, Canada, Australia, South Africa etc., a driving licence issued in these countries is accepted by Loyal Car Rental, but is not accepted in itself by the Greek Police and therefore must be accompanied by a valid international driving licence. You can apply for such a licence at one of the many American Automobile Federation agencies. The cost is US$10 and the process takes just 10 minutes.
Similarly, if you hold a Greek driver’s license and plan to travel abroad, please note that many countries outside Greece require you to hold an International Driving Permit (IDP). Learn more at www.elpa.gr.

3. What should I do if I am involved in an accident?
In the event of an accident, if the collision involves personal injury, you should report the accident to the local police in the area where the accident occurred (the police will probably visit the scene of the accident to investigate the reports).
The driver must complete and file any accident reports required by local or state authorities.
In addition, the driver is required to complete a Loyal Car Rental accident report for insurance purposes.
This report is done for the safety of both parties and is especially important if there is a disclaimer of liability. Please note that the statements you make may become a permanent part of the accident report. It is important to be honest and accurate as your statements may be used in legal claims.
